The MLS Advantage: Bridging the Gap Between Sellers and Buyers
In today's dynamic real estate market, discovering the right property or buyer can feel like a daunting task. But with the help of the Multiple Listing Service (MLS), achieving your goals has never been easier. The MLS is a centralized database that delivers real-time information on available properties, empowering both sellers and buyers to make informed decisions. Sellers can leverage the MLS to showcase their listings to a wide audience of potential buyers, while buyers can browse through a vast inventory of properties that suit their specific needs and preferences.
- Bridging sellers with qualified buyers is at the heart of the MLS's mission.
- Through its comprehensive database and advanced search features, the MLS expedites the buying and selling process, saving time and effort for all parties involved.
- Transparency is another key benefit of using the MLS. Sellers can monitor the performance of their listings, while buyers gain access to comprehensive property information.
Ultimately, the MLS strengthens both sellers and buyers with the knowledge they need to navigate in today's competitive real estate landscape.
Unlocking Your Dream Home on the MLS
The Multiple Listing Service (MLS) is a powerful resource for home buyers. It offers a comprehensive collection of properties listed by real estate agents across the country. By exploring the MLS, you can strategically search for your dream home and explore available options.
A successful MLS search begins with defining your criteria. Consider factors like location, square footage, number of bedrooms and bathrooms, budget, and desired features.
Once you have a clear vision of your needs, you can refine your search on the MLS website. Utilize advanced search filters to pinpoint properties that correspond with your criteria.
Be sure to frequently monitor the MLS for new listings that may suit your requirements. Connect with a reputable real estate agent who has familiarity in your desired neighborhood. They can provide valuable guidance and help you interpret the MLS effectively.
